1996 Ford Ranger Heat & A/C Controls

looking for heater controls for inside 1996 Ford Ranger. My control that switches it from hot to cool has no resistence...so truck always blows hot heat. anyone know if theres a way to fix this problem.

96 Rangers with A/C have an electric motor drive for the temperature blend door, those without A/C have a cable from the temp control.

For either type, the most common failure is at the mechanical connection between the actuator and the blend door. Read this for a cheap fix:

Pull the temp **** off and make sure its not broken.

When the heat is on does the hoses going into the heater core get hot?

Last option is the blend door problem.
